Chapter Four
The fourth piece to the Sandymount Chapter Series. The Chapter Gins reflect childhood memories of the distiller through botanicals designed to evoke the scents and moods of the Otago Peninsula.
In Chapter Four, three teenage boys row a shaky dingy every Christmas morning into the Otago Harbour to bring in a fishing net, hopeful of a catch. Each year rewarded with only unwanted seaweed and hours of net repairs.
This gin is influenced by the sea and the memories of shared experiences with friends. Made with three species of kelp from the Otago Harbour, coastal in nature with salinity, umami, and bright zesty notes.
Awarded a Gold at the New Zealand Small Batch Gin Awards 2024 and a Silver at the New Zealand Spirit Awards 2024.
